Output 43aedb7a3f50d59016419d1a3b9a0a27ad2218508dd94294f388907e08967f9b:0

value
22458890
script pubkey
OP_0 OP_PUSHBYTES_20 2dddc4bfcc215de69c6076b93ee4acb7065d93c8
address
bc1q9hwuf07vy9w7d8rqw6unae9vkur9my7gdys32e
transaction
43aedb7a3f50d59016419d1a3b9a0a27ad2218508dd94294f388907e08967f9b
spent
true